I'm trying to calculate the running totals between my period slicer.
Atm. I can only manage to filter on max day selected and not the min with the following formula:
[Total Budgetupdated] = A calculated Measure
Period[Date] = My period tabel which the slicer isreferencing from.
Solved! Go to Solution.
Hi,
I am not sure how your datamodel looks like, but please try using ALLSELECTED dax function instead of ALL, and check whether it suits your requirement.
Cumulative Total Budget =
CALCULATE (
[Total Budget updated],
FILTER (
ALLSELECTED ( Period[Date] ),
Period[Date] <= MAX ( ( Period[Date] ) )
)
)
